Three issues i foresee with the latest version:

1) the clamp system's central bit (the one with the rectangular opening for the nuts) is very likely to crack, since the wall gets really thin (and is sharp-edged on top of that)
2) the fan opening in the back of the bracket won't help much, because there's going to be a makerslide right behind that opening, blocking the air flow
3) you will likely have issues mounting the limit switch and the belt clamp due to the fan opening

There's heat coming from below and there's also heat coming from inside the PEEK since the brass piece threads into the PEEK up to around the where the fins start.

I think a good design would be an aluminum clamp at the top of the PEEK part so that it also doubles as a heat sink. Clamps similar to what you designed would allow for the nozzles to be leveled to each other. You can also allow for some adjustment in the way you mount the hot ends to the x carriage. You can also make a plate like hotends.com with two slots for the hot ends and screw holes instead of mounting slots and do all the adjustment on the carriage mount.
